2023-07-08Rollup merge of #113005 - compiler-errors:dont-query-normalize, r=cjgillotMatthias Krüger-32/+34
Don't call `query_normalize` when reporting similar impls Firstly, It's sketchy to be using `query_normalize` at all during HIR typeck -- it's asking for an ICE 😅. Secondly, we're normalizing an impl trait ref that potentially has parameter types in `ty::ParamEnv::empty()`, which is kinda sketchy as well. The only UI test change from removing this normalization is that we don't evaluate anonymous constants in impls, which end up giving us really ugly suggestions: ``` error[E0277]: the trait bound `[X; 35]: Default` is not satisfied --> /home/gh-compiler-errors/test.rs:4:5 | 4 | <[X; 35] as Default>::default(); | ^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^ the trait `Default` is not implemented for `[X; 35]` | = help: the following other types implement trait `Default`: &[T] &mut [T] [T; 32] [T; core::::array::{impl#30}::{constant#0}] [T; core::::array::{impl#31}::{constant#0}] [T; core::::array::{impl#32}::{constant#0}] [T; core::::array::{impl#33}::{constant#0}] [T; core::::array::{impl#34}::{constant#0}] and 27 others ``` So just fold the impls with a `BottomUpFolder` that calls `ty::Const::eval`. This doesn't work totally correctly with generic-const-exprs, but it's fine for stable code, and this is error reporting after all.

2023-07-07Auto merge of #113245 - lukas-code:unsizing-sanity-check, r=the8472bors-13/+3
sanity check field offsets in unsizeable structs As promised in https://github.com/rust-lang/rust/pull/112062#issuecomment-1567494994, this PR extends the layout sanity checks to ensure that structs fields don't move around when unsizing and prevent issues like https://github.com/rust-lang/rust/issues/112048 in the future. Like most other layout sanity checks, this only runs on compilers with debug assertions enabled. Here is how it looks when it fails: ```text error: internal compiler error: compiler/rustc_ty_utils/src/layout.rs:533:21: unsizing GcNode<std::boxed::Box<i32>> changed field order! 2023-07-04Rollup merge of #113296 - BoxyUwU:proof_trees_on_error, r=lcnrMatthias Krüger-32/+132
add flag for enabling global cache usage for proof trees and printing proof trees on error This adds a few new things: - `-Zdump-solver-proof-tree=always/never/on-error` - `always`/`never` were previosuly specifiable by whether the flag exists or not, th new flag is `on_error` which reruns obligations of fulfillment and selection errors with proof tree generation enabled and prints them out - `-Zdump-solver-proof-tree-uses-cache` - allows forcing global cache to be used or unused for all generated proof trees, global cache is enabled by default for `always` so that it accurately represents what happend. This flag currently would affect misc uses of `GenerateProofTree::Yes` which will be added in the future for things like diagnostics logic and rustdoc's auto_trait file. We can fix this when we start using proof tree generation for those use cases if it's desirable. I also changed the output to go straight to stdout instead of going through `debug!` so that `-Zdump-solver-proof-tree` can be adequately used on `nightly` not just a locally built toolchain. The idea for `on-error` is that it should hopefully make it easier to quickly figure out "why doesnt this code compile"- you just pass in `-Zdump-solver-proof-tree=on-error` and you'll only get proof trees you care about. --- r? `@lcnr` `@compiler-errors`
